Biography

Julie Cane

Julie Cane is a Brisbane-based fine artist known for her ability to capture the exquisite details of the world around us. She is an emerging artist whose journey has been marked by an unwavering drive to represent our extraordinary natural environment.

Cane’s art showcases her mastery of realistic painting, Her work has encompassed various genres, focusing on still life and landscapes that reflect her keen observation and appreciation for the beauty of the natural world. She has exhibited her pieces extensively, including venues in London, Brisbane, and Melbourne.

Cane’s work has been selected for numerous juried exhibitions and awards. Highlights include winning the Lethbridge 10,000 Small Scale Art Award in 2014 and the Still Life Prize at the EKKA in 2013 and 2015. Her work is collectable and can be found in the Queensland State Library collection, ANL corporate collection, and private collections throughout Australia and around the globe.

Cane’s recent artistic focus has shifted to a critical engagement with still life. Her current practice-led research project appeals to recognition of the social and cultural importance of real-life social interactions.

Julie’s education includes a Master’s in Visual Art with Distinction from Q.C.A.D. Cane’s dedication to her craft and ability to see and portray the details in the world’s beauty are outstanding.

My Artistic Journey

 Hello, I’m Julie!

I’m a practising artist with over 30 years of experience. My journey began in 1982 when my mother gifted me my first Winsor and Newton artist’s watercolour set at the age of 14.

I still cherish that set, holding on to some of the original paints while replacing my favourites as they ran out. In the early years, I dedicated myself to mastering watercolours and graphite drawings.

JULIE CANE

My early career in England

During my university years, studying for my Bachelor of Veterinary Medicine, I was commissioned for several graphite drawings, all while continuing to hone my watercolour skills.

After qualifying, I found more time for art and explored marquetry, further building my watercolour expertise and dabbling in oil painting. Between 1996 and 2002, I created several veneer pictures and progressed through exhibition classes, ultimately winning the Rose Bowl for the Advanced class and becoming a fellow of the National Marquetry Society.

In 1999, I attended my first botanical art workshop, a genre that perfectly suited my love for fine details. A year later, I took a second workshop to further my skills, and by 2004, I achieved full membership in the Society of Botanical Artists. I successfully exhibited in their London show for several years before taking a break to focus on my young family.

​I began oil painting in 1995 and spent several years refining my skills in this medium. My work was exhibited and sold in numerous shows locally and in London, where I was a finalist in “The Daily Mail Not the Turner Prize.” While living in Wiltshire, England, I studied under Trevor Waugh to perfect my oil and watercolour techniques and completed an art foundation course with him in 2004. In 2005, I won first prize in the painting section at The Bourne Show in Surrey with an oil portrait.

From 2006 to 2010, I continued painting while raising my two young children, although I was less productive during this period.

A Creative Journey of Passion and Recognition

My career in Australia

Since moving to Brisbane in 2011, my art career has flourished through exhibitions, awards, and significant commissions. In 2012, I showcased oils and watercolours at the Percolator Gallery, launching a creative chapter enriched by nature-inspired works.

In 2013, my oil painting In the Shed won first prize in the still life class at the Royal Queensland Show (EKKA), while my watercolour Evening Play secured the People’s Choice Award at the Watercolour Society of Queensland’s Annual Exhibition. That same year, my work There is Always One! earned a Highly Commended at the Lethbridge 10,000 Small-Scale Art Award.

The following year, my oil painting Do You?, centred on environmental conservation, won the Lethbridge 10,000 award. I also received commendations at The Brisbane Rotary Art Spectacular and the EKKA.

By 2015, I had claimed another EKKA first prize with Box of Mangoes, followed by a major commission in 2016 for The Brisbane 18ft Sailing Club. That year also brought the Curator’s Choice Award at The Brisbane Rotary Art Spectacular and further recognition at the EKKA.

In 2017, Afternoon Stroll earned a Special Commendation at the ANL Art Awards in Melbourne and was acquired by the ANL Corporate Collection. After focusing on my family, I returned in 2019 with my River City Cafe Scenes, exhibited at the prestigious Tattersalls Club, Brisbane.

Enrolling in a Master of Visual Art at QCAD Southbank, Griffith University, in 2021 marked an exciting new chapter. I explored drawing, printmaking, and still life painting, with one of my prints included in the 2022 Folio Box collection, held by public and private institutions, including the Queensland State Library.

In 2023, my seascape received a Commended Award at the EKKA. I am excited to unveil my latest still-life series at my MVA project exhibition later this year.

2024 was a busy year, I achieved my Master of Visual Art with Distinction from Queensland College of Art and Design, Southbank, Griffith University, QLD. My exhibit in the Q.C.A.D. Honours and Master Grad Show was awarded the 2024 Highly Commended Master of Visual Arts award for the highest quality Masters entry in the show.  My entry in the Redland Art Award 2024 was awarded a Highly Commended, by Judge Steven Alderton.
